Benefits of Central Vacuums

Central vacuums present several pros in excess of regular vacuum cleaners. For starters, they supply excellent suction power, ensuring a deeper cleanse for carpets, rugs, and challenging floors. The central device is typically situated in a garage or basement, from living parts, which appreciably lowers noise degrees all through Procedure. In addition, central vacuums strengthen indoor air top quality by venting dust and allergens outside the house, producing them an outstanding choice for allergy sufferers.

Another big benefit is convenience. With central vacuums, You merely need to hold a lightweight hose and attachment rather than lugging all over a heavy device. This simplicity of use is especially beneficial in multi-Tale homes. Also, central vacuums can boost the resale value of a house, as They're thought of a top quality element by many customers.

Components of Central Vacuums

Central vacuums include quite a few crucial components. The ability device, which includes the motor and dirt canister, is the core in the procedure. This unit is often installed in the distant area, such as a garage or basement. Up coming, a community of PVC tubing operates with the partitions of the home, connecting to inlet valves strategically positioned in various rooms. These valves let you plug from the hose and attachments to obtain the vacuum's suction electricity.

The method also involves several different attachments and add-ons, for example brushes, crevice applications, and energy heads, created for various cleansing tasks. Some central vacuum techniques feature a retractable hose, that may be stored inside the wall when not in use, incorporating to your convenience.

Installation Method

Putting in central vacuums within an existing house needs some setting up and Experienced expertise. The method starts with analyzing the most beneficial place for the ability device and setting up the tubing route. The set up typically entails working PVC pipes throughout the partitions, attic, or crawl Areas to attach the power unit to your inlet valves.

It is usually recommended to hire an expert installer to ensure the program is about up effectively and competently. However, If you're a seasoned DIY enthusiast, you can find detailed guides and kits out there To help you through the process.

Maintenance Suggestions

Keeping central vacuums is fairly basic and involves a couple of important measures. Routinely vacant the dust canister or exchange the vacuum bag, depending upon the product. Clean up or switch the filters official source to maintain optimal suction power and ensure the method's longevity. Periodically Verify the hose and attachments for blockages and put on, and inspect the inlet valves and tubing for just about any leaks or injury.

By subsequent these upkeep ideas, you'll be able to guarantee your central vacuum technique operates proficiently and carries on to supply outstanding cleaning efficiency for a few years.
